运行adb devices有时不能找到设备,经网上查询,可能是Windows的adb版本与WSL中的adb版本不一致造成的,但是在cmd与WSL中运行adb version发现版本一致(之前专门配置好的)
最后发现其实是Android Studio自带的adb版本与系统adb版本不一致造成的,其实系统目前有四个adb:Windows系统一个,Windows中的Android Studio自带一个,WSL系统一个,WSL中的Android Studio自带一个。
所以需要这四个版本一致,adb devices便正确运行了。
本文探讨了在使用adbdevices时遇到无法识别设备的问题,并揭示了原因在于不同环境下的adb版本不一致,尤其是AndroidStudio自带的adb版本与其他系统版本存在差异。通过确保所有adb版本统一,解决了设备识别的问题。
996

被折叠的 条评论
为什么被折叠?



